The Contingency Agreement sample for construction in Middlesex is a formal document that outlines the terms between a client and their attorneys regarding legal representation for claims, such as wrongful termination. Key features include terms of attorney fees based on recovery percentages, provisions for costs and expenses, and stipulations surrounding attorney liens for any settlement. The form allows attorneys to employ expert witnesses and associate counsel at the client's expense, while also addressing the terms for withdrawal or discharge of attorneys. It emphasizes the non-guarantee of a favorable outcome and grants attorneys power of attorney to execute necessary documents.
